At first glance, the image looks like a hypnotic spiral, pulling the eye inward. Its twisting appearance makes it hard to focus, giving the illusion of continuous motion.
With closer attention, the shape reveals itself as concentric circles, not a spiral. Each ring is clearly defined, though subtle differences make them blend together.
The challenge is to count the circles, which sounds simple but quickly becomes difficult. Faint edges and overlapping shades make some circles hard to distinguish.
The brain naturally prefers familiar patterns, so many people initially see a spiral. This reflects how perception favors flow and simplicity over precise detail.
